Cochatuna is a city in Huánuco Department, Peru. The recorded population is 14.
At coordinates 10.01° S, 76.81° W, Cochatuna lies in the Southern Hemisphere. The city belongs to Huánuco Department in Peru.
Cochatuna has 14 inhabitants, making it the #8,491 most populated locality in Peru out of 47,485 registered.
